Scalasca

Yazılım ekran görüntüsü:
Scalasca
Yazılım detaylar:
Versiyon: 1.4.2
Qayıt: 20 Feb 15
Geliştirici: Scalasca Project
Lisans: Ücretsiz
Popülerlik: 85

Rating: 1.5/5 (Total Votes: 2)

Scalasca paralel uygulamaların performans davranışını analiz etmek ve optimizasyonu için fırsatları belirlemek için kullanılabilecek bir açık kaynak araç setidir. Özellikle (örneğin Forschungszentrum J & uuml de JUGENE olarak; lich), IBM Blue Gene de dahil olmak üzere büyük ölçekli sistemlerde kullanılmak için dizayn edilmiştir ve Cray XT, aynı zamanda küçük ve orta ölçekli HPC platformları için çok uygundur.
Scalasca arda rafine ölçüm yapılandırmaları bir strateji benimseyerek, olay izleme yoluyla eşzamanlı davranış derinlemesine çalışmalarla zamanı özetleri entegre bir artan performans analiz prosedürü destekler. Ayırt edici özelliği, eşit dağıtılmış iş yükü sonucunda oluşabilir, örneğin bekleme durumlarını tespit etmek yeteneğidir. Büyük işlemci sayıları iletişim yoğun uygulamaları ölçekli çalışırken Özellikle, bu tür bekleme durumları iyi performans elde ciddi zorluklar olabilir.
Scalasca Yeni BSD açık kaynak lisansı altında bir yazılımdır.
Desteklenen Platformlar
Scalasca araç seti başarıyla aşağıdaki platformlarda test edilmiştir:
& Nbsp; * IBM Blue Gene / P
& Nbsp; * IBM SP & BladeCenter kümeleri
& Nbsp; * Cray XT5
& Nbsp; * SGI Altix
& Nbsp; * NEC SX-8
& Nbsp; * SiCortex sistemleri
& Nbsp; * çeşitli Linux / Intel (x86 / x64) kümeleri
Aşağıdaki platformlar son test edilmemiştir:
& Nbsp; * IBM Blue Gene / L
& Nbsp; * Cray XT3 / 4
& Nbsp; * Sun Solaris / SPARC tabanlı kümeler
& Nbsp; * diğer NEC-SX sistemleri
Ancak, verilen Makefile tanım dosyaları hala bu sistemler üzerinde çalışabilir.
Kod oldukça taşınabilir olduğundan, o da MPI kütüphaneleri ve derleyiciler inceliklerini ile tecrübeli biri tarafından mütevazı bir çaba ile hem de diğer sistemler üzerinde çalışmak için muhtemeldir. verilen Makefile tanım dosyalarını bina ve diğer platformlarda araç seti test etmek için iyi bir temel sağlayabilir

Bu sürümdeki yeni nedir:.

  • Bu bir hata düzeltme sürümüdür.

nedir sürüm 1.4.1 Yeni:.

  • Çeşitli kritik onarımları ve çok sayıda donanımlar

sürüm 1.3.3 yeni nedir:

  • eklendi ölçüm kontrolü API
  • Cray XE6 için destek eklendi
  • NEC SX sistemleri için geliştirilmiş destek
  • SX-on 9 Çözülmüş iz toplama sorunları
  • FTRACE API desteği eklendi
  • MPMD kodları için geliştirilmiş iz analizi desteği
  • MPI_IN_PLACE Sabit yanlış kullanım
  • MPI arası iletişimcilerin Sabit eksik izleme
  • Tüm CUBE 3.3.2 iyileştirmeler

sürüm 1.3.1 yeni nedir: SGI MPT için

  • Sabit Fortran MPI I / O sarmalayıcılar MPİ kitaplığı
  • Cray XT değiştirildi varsayılan yapılandırma açıkça MPI I / O sarmalayıcılar devre dışı bırakmak için (muhtemelen kırık)
  • AIX POE MPI kütüphanesi Sabit yapılandırma
  • bash & gt Sabit yapılandırma = 4.0 veya ksh olarak kullanılır / bin / sh

  • MPI_Sendrecv için
  • Sabit mesaj istatistikleri
  • OpenMP kodları ile Sabit PDT enstrümantasyon sorunları
  • Çeşitli küçük kullanılabilirlik iyileştirmeleri

Gereksinimler :

  • Qt

Benzer yazılım

matchmaker
matchmaker

14 Apr 15

NUnit
NUnit

19 Feb 15

testkit
testkit

20 Feb 15

Yorumlar Scalasca

Yorum Bulunamadı
Yorum eklemek
Görüntülerde açın!